At the first place there shouldn't have been any Subsidy. The government of nigeria created Subsidy in order to loot the treasury. The exportation of our crude oil and importation of its refined products are what is making us believe there is Subsidy. Dangote has almost completed his refinery in lagos. We still have other refineries in nigeria, let the government of nigeria determine the quantity of petroleum products we need and whether it can be met by our local production. Then we will not be talking about Subsidy anymore if it is locally produced here and distributed. |
